The creator addresses a large volume of negative comments received after a viral video about cruising. The video categorizes various criticisms, starting with aesthetic complaints about ship design and suggestions to return ships to their foreign flag countries. The creator explains that ship flagging is a business practice and does not imply a connection to the specific nation. Addressing health concerns, the creator disputes the label of cruise ships as virus factories, noting that high hygiene standards and mandatory reporting of illnesses create a perception of higher risk than land based establishments. The creator also refutes claims that ships are unsafe or crime ridden, citing the presence of security and CCTV. Comparisons to the Titanic are dismissed as outdated and inaccurate due to modern safety regulations and construction methods. Furthermore, the creator challenges the stereotype that cruising is only for elderly passengers or that it lacks cultural value, highlighting how cruises provide access to diverse global destinations. Finally, the creator touches on environmental concerns, noting industry efforts toward carbon neutrality, and dismisses fears regarding piracy and the long term viability of the cruise industry.
